Paraprofessional
Location: Grant, OK
Description: We are currently seeking a dedicated Paraprofessional to join our school munity in Grant, OK. The Paraprofessional will work closely with teachers and other staff members to support the academic and behavioral needs of students in the classroom. Responsibilities include providing one-on-one assistance to students, implementing instructional activities under the direction of the teacher, and assisting with classroom management. This position offers an excellent opportunity to make a positive impact on the lives of students and contribute to their educational success.
Responsibilities:
- Provide one-on-one or small group support to students with diverse learning needs
- Assist students with instructional activities, including reading, writing, math, and other subject areas
- Implement behavior management strategies and support positive behavior in the classroom
- Collaborate with teachers and other staff members to create and implement individualized educational plans for students
- Monitor student progress and municate with teachers and parents/guardians as needed
- Assist with classroom organization and preparation of instructional materials
- Supervise students during transitions, lunchtime, and other non-instructional periods
